2022 APE - After import of date/time sequenced photos the sequence is NOT maintained!

Adobe Premiere Elements 2022/Windows 11.    Making a Timelapse LEGO construct project.  When I import photos from a directory (either on the laptop or external drive) the photos import but do not even kept sequence for date/time!  How can I force proper media date/time sequence within APE 2022?

If you click on Panel Options in the upper right of the Project Assets panel, you can set Sort to creation date. That will put your photos in the right order.

I would not import stills into Elements but rather an image sequence.

Make sure the stills are sequential and with a simple name.

Double click in Project Assets window,

Select first image,

check Numbered Stills,

hit OK

Still will come in as a video file.
